Transaction 7e6460ae30e276b73204524622cd9dd566fbce13c075b39bf86350c8b2b707ef

2 Input
1 Outputs
  • 7e6460ae30e276b73204524622cd9dd566fbce13c075b39bf86350c8b2b707ef:0
  • value  6876744
    address  1Fc2H88CjqEWGtUtdwBTgX2KH59UETQT4V